Barbados Takes a Bold Step Towards LGBTQ+ Equality

In a groundbreaking move that signifies a major advancement in social justice,Barbados has officially annulled its antiquated laws that criminalized same-sex relations. This pivotal change represents an important chapter in the Caribbean nation’s quest for inclusivity and human rights, aligning with a growing international trend favoring the decriminalization of homosexuality. Advocates are optimistic that this legislative reform will cultivate a more welcoming atmosphere for LGBTQ+ individuals in Barbados,enhancing personal liberties while also driving economic and social advancement. This decision is largely influenced by persistent advocacy from human rights groups, activists, and global stakeholders who have highlighted the pressing need to eliminate discriminatory laws that have historically marginalized sexual minorities within the region.

Legal Framework and Impact on LGBTQ Rights Across the Caribbean Region

The recent action taken by Barbados to abolish laws against same-sex acts represents a crucial turning point in advancing legal protections for LGBTQ rights throughout the Caribbean. These archaic regulations—leftover from colonial times—have perpetuated discrimination and societal stigma against sexual minorities across various nations within this region. The ruling reflects an increasing acknowledgment of human dignity and equality, driven by local advocates as well as pressure from both national movements and international organizations dedicated to human rights.

This progress is commendable; however, it highlights ongoing challenges faced by members of the LGBTQ community throughout these islands. The legalization of same-sex relationships does not guarantee immediate societal acceptance; numerous Caribbean nations still uphold similar prohibitive statutes.
